Oil and gas leases in Mcclure Brothers

Mcclure Brothers is a Texas operator, Commission number 540700, with 10 leases reporting production across 2 counties. Between them they carry 73 wellbores. Reported volumes run from January 1993 to August 2026 and come to 133 thousand barrels of oil.
